Statistics for Data Science (229711) - Chapter 2: Data Distribution and Probability
This chapter serves as the theoretical bridge between descriptive analysis and statistical inference. It introduces the fundamental concepts of probability and explores the mathematical distributions that model real-world data behavior. Core Topics covered: Types of Data and Measurement Scales Probability Fundamentals Conditional Probability and Bayes’ Theorem Discrete Probability Distributions Continuous Probability Distributions Sampling Distributions and the Central Limit Theorem Assessing Normality Chapter Lab Activity: Exploring Distributions with the airquality Dataset
